KEPT BY THE POWER OF GOD

Date: 
Tuesday, April 13, 2021
Bible Meditation: 
1 Peter 1: 1-12

Who are KEPT by the POWER of GOD through faith for salvation ready to be revealed in the last time1 Peter 1:5

Another inherent benefit of Christ’s Resurrection is that believers are KEPT BY THE POWER of GOD: Who are KEPT by the POWER of GOD through faith for salvation ready to be revealed in the last time(1 Pet.1:5). We who believe are by God’s abundant mercy, born again “to a living hope through the resurrection of Jesus Christ from the dead, to an inheritance incorruptible and undefiled and that does not fade away, reserved in heaven” (v.3-4). Our hope is not a wish! Our inheritance is eternal – forever – and of limitless worth! The merciful God who bestows those great gifts is also actively guarding us every moment. The Amplified version of 1 Peter 1:5 reads: “Who are being guarded (garrisoned) by God’s power through [your] faith [till you fully inherit that final] salvation that is ready to be revealed [for you] in the las time.”

We are protected and shielded by His Power! But, in order to truly maximize the reality of our Redemption, we do well to meditate on what it means to be KEPT by God’s Power, and HOW! The central theme of these opening verses of Peter‘s first epistle is: Thanksgiving for our Salvation and Imperishable Inheritance. Our inheritance is prepared and kept for us, as we are for it. What keeps it imperishable, apart from its eternal nature, is the infinite Power of God! This Power is anchored in the Triune Fullness of God: Elect according to the foreknowledge of God the FATHER, through sanctification of the SPIRIT, unto obedience and sprinkling of the blood of JESUS CHRIST: Grace unto you, and peace, be multiplied” (v.2a).

We who believe can count on God’s guarding and preserving Power, while earnestly awaiting the perfection of our salvation, when our spirits shall join our perfected bodies in the presence of Christ! Yes, in this process, manifold trials will manifest. The best diamonds take longer in cutting and polishing. But, after all, compared to the eternity before us, the trials are short-lived, and there is a purpose for each, including the Full Experience of Christianity – Hope (v.3), Faith (v.7), and Love (v.8).  These three blend in the Joy that is unspeakable and full of the glory! What a privilege is ours – to receive on the platform of Mercy, what the prophets enquired and searched diligently after, what angels are deeply desirous of and interested in – that glorious salvation which God has declared unto humankind in the gospel, and by which we have been redeemed (v.11-12).

To be kept by the Power of God through faith means that God is guarding our inheritance, and shielding us as in a fortress, from anything that might cause our inheritance – our eternal life with Him forever – to suffer. We’re being protected by His Power. Think if it: How powerful is God? How able is He? He is Creator of the universe. He is the God who raised Christ from the dead. He is the God of all flesh and the Father of Spirits (Jer.32:27; Heb.12:9). We’re being kept by God’s power through faith. It’s not our faith that is powerful. It is God. But it is through faith that this relationship with God began and is maintained. We trusted Him to save, and we continue to trust that He will do everything necessary to keep us in His love!

By God’s grace, through faith, we have been saved (Eph.2: 8-9), from the eternal penalty of sin. We are being saved from the power of sin, growing more and more like Jesus. And, we will be saved from the presence of sin, in Heaven. Though we have a foretaste already, our salvation will be fully revealed in His Presence. Even in trials of faith, we have every reason to rejoice. The mystery of God’s plan has been revealed to us in Christ! Our responsibility is to live like the holy ones of God we already are by obeying Him now, loving each other earnestly, and placing all of our hope in the endless life to come!
